A timing belt, also known as a timing chain or cambelt, is an essential component in an internal combustion engine. Its primary function is to synchronize the rotation of the engine’s crankshaft and camshaft(s) to ensure precise timing and coordination of various engine components. Here’s a detailed explanation of the functions and importance of a timing belt in a vehicle’s engine system:

  1. Valve Timing: The timing belt connects the crankshaft, which converts the reciprocating motion of the pistons into rotational motion, to the camshaft(s), which control the opening and closing of the engine’s valves. By linking these two components, the timing belt ensures that the valves open and close at the correct time in relation to the position of the pistons. This synchronization is crucial for the efficient operation of the engine, as it enables proper air-fuel mixture intake, combustion, and exhaust.
  2. Engine Efficiency: The precise timing provided by the timing belt allows for optimal engine efficiency. When the valves open and close at the right time, the combustion process is optimized, resulting in improved power output, fuel efficiency, and reduced emissions. The accurate synchronization of the crankshaft and camshaft(s) helps maximize the engine’s overall performance.
  3. Avoiding Valve Interference: The timing belt prevents collision or interference between the pistons and valves. If the timing belt were to fail or slip, the engine’s timing would be disrupted, and the valves might open or close at the wrong time. This can lead to a collision between the valves and the pistons, causing severe engine damage. By ensuring precise timing, the timing belt helps maintain the necessary clearance between the pistons and valves, preventing any contact or interference.
  4. Noise Reduction: A properly functioning timing belt helps reduce engine noise and vibration. The accurate synchronization of the camshaft(s) and crankshaft ensures smooth and efficient engine operation, resulting in quieter engine performance.
  5. Durability and Maintenance: Timing belts are designed to be durable and long-lasting. However, they do require regular inspection and replacement according to the manufacturer’s recommended intervals. Timely maintenance of the timing belt helps prevent unexpected failures and ensures the continued performance and reliability of the engine.

It’s worth noting that some modern engines use a timing chain instead of a timing belt. Timing chains are made of metal and are generally more durable and longer-lasting. However, the principles of synchronizing the crankshaft and camshaft(s) remain the same.

In summary, the timing belt plays a crucial role in the proper functioning of a vehicle’s engine. It ensures the precise coordination of the engine’s valves and pistons, enabling efficient combustion, power generation, and overall engine performance. Regular maintenance and timely replacement of the timing belt according to the manufacturer’s recommendations are essential to prevent timing belt failure and maintain the engine’s reliability and longevity.

how often to change timing belt ?

As an owner, how often should I change my timing belt? The replacement interval for timing belts varies depending on factors such as the vehicle’s make, model, and engine type. Generally, it is recommended to replace the timing belt every 60,000 to 100,000 miles or every 5 to 7 years, but it is crucial to consult the vehicle’s manual or seek professional advice for specific recommendations. Regular maintenance ensures the timing belt’s optimal performance and prevents potential failures.
